vue.js

关注公众号 jb51net

关闭
首页 > 网络编程 > JavaScript > javascript类库 > vue.js > Vue(element ui)中操作row参数使用

Vue(element ui)中操作row参数的使用方式

作者:Xwzzz_

这篇文章主要介绍了Vue(element ui)中操作row参数的使用方式,具有很好的参考价值,希望对大家有所帮助,如有错误或未考虑完全的地方,望不吝赐教

Vue(element ui)中操作row参数使用

在使用element ui或Vue中当我们要对表格中的数据按行进行特殊操作或标记时,通常通过在vue中methods方法中操作row参数来访问该行的索引或是单元格中的数据进行对应操作。

样式表格中

<el-table :data="tableData"  :row-class-name="tableRowClassName">
        <el-table-column prop="USER_CODE" label="工号" width="100">
        </el-table-column>
        <el-table-column prop="USER_NAME" label="姓名" width="100">
         </el-table-column>
         <el-table-column prop="USER_DEPARTMENT" label="部门">
          </el-table-column>
         <el-table-column prop="USER_DEPARTMENT_CODE" label="部门号" width="100">
         </el-table-column>
         <el-table-column prop="IP_ADDRESS" label="地址" width="100">
          </el-table-column>
         <el-table-column prop="LOGIN_TIME" label="ip地址">
         </el-table-column>
 </el-table>

Vue中

    methods: {
        tableRowClassName: function (row) {
            console.log(row)
            if (row.rowIndex === 1) {
                return 'warning-row';
            } else if (row.rowIndex === 3) {
                return 'success-row';
            }
            return '';
       }

通过row.rowIndex===?可以访问当前行的索引,就可以通过指定 Table 组件的row-class-name属性来为 Table 中的某一行添加 class,表明该行处于某种状态。

与此同时我们也可以通过row来访问该行的每一个单元格数据

总结

以上为个人经验,希望能给大家一个参考,也希望大家多多支持脚本之家。

您可能感兴趣的文章:
阅读全文